The MIFAB R1200 is a 15-in. lacquered cast iron deep sump roof drain used in any type of flat roof. The large free area dome provides efficient drainage of rain water and prevents debris from entering the drain line. The extra wide anchor flange and membrane clamp with tongue-in-groove design provides for a secure grip of the membrane and roof flashing materials.
Showerlay VF
The Vinyl Floor trays are specifically designed with vinyl floor coverings in mind. The trays are re-enforced with a non-woven waterproof membrane that is factory glued to the tray creating a much more durable top surface. The trays also come with special drains that offer a frame feature that clamps down onto the edge of the vinyl floor covering securing it to the drain body as well as protecting the edge from ever peeling back.
Showerlay Resinbase
Die The Resinbase Wiper trays presents a pioneering wet room tray tailored for microcement applications, featuring an integrated, specialised linear drain. This innovation not only boasts a robust and sturdy construction but also allows for unmatched height adjustability from 3 mm to 12 mm to seamlessly align with microcement thickness, essentially providing limitless customization. The tray is also compatible with resin and other similar floor surface finishes. It's uniquely compatible with underfloor heating systems, enhancing its versatility.
Showerlay Invisible
The Showerlay Invisible series is the ideal solution for thicker floor coverings that can still be aesthetically finished after cutting (e.g. natural stone, marble or granite). Once installed, the factory-fitted Invisible shower channel provides a visually invisible result, as it remains completely concealed apart from the gap for water drainage. The cover is movable and can be lifted out together with the covering for cleaning.
Clamp Drain VF
The Our Linear VF drains are specifically designed to be used with Altro/vinyl finishes. This linear drain has a built in clamp feature that when used will protect the vinyl edge from being lifted over time, protect the integrity of the finish and guarantee the longevity of your vinyl finish and linear drain. We have multiple lengths to choose from with this VF linear drain.
Linear Drains Wiper MCR
Linear Drains Wiper MCR represents a range of drains carefully designed for microcement, resin and similar floor coverings. The drain is featuring secondary drainage system, allowing water that seeps through the surface finish to the insulation layer to be drained. Other features list multiple fittings colour, painted in PVD method, a robust and long lasting solution.
Linear Drains Invisible
The Wiper Invisible series has been specially designed for the application of thicker floor coverings. The seamless surface design enables the ideal application of floor coverings that can still be aesthetically finished after cutting (e.g. natural stone, marble or granite). This model offers a visually invisible result after installation (= invisible). The cover is movable and can be lifted out together with the covering for cleaning.
Square Drains Invisible
The Invisible point drain is a square, minimalist drainage system. The flush surface allows natural stone or similarly thick coverings (e.g. marble, granite, porcelain stoneware) to be laid without any problems. The model has a circumferential insulating flange and is supplied as a complete set with siphon, sealing sleeve and feet. Once installed, the result is visually invisible.
Products listed in this category are designed to be installed in a shower drainage. We can guarante it would work for years without rust, rot or leaking if installed correctly. Distance from the stainless steel insulating flange to the top edge of drain varies from 15 mm (Wiper Premium range) to 12 mm (Premium Slim range). Standard tile thickness is about 10 mm, and that's the perfect situation, but the drain can still be succesfully installed even if tiles are much shallower. However if tiles are thicker than channel height, drain is not suitable to be installed with them. In that case we recommend to look at Invisible range that is also present on our site, Invisible drain type don't have any requirement of finish material height.
The most popular and the cheapest option here is Wiper Premium range. For the basic price that is visible on the product page you purchase linear drain channel, top cover suitable for it, siphon trap with pipe and Sealing membrane.
I was surprised when the owner of the run-down, 82 square meter apartment outside of the core downtown area of Xiamen that I once rented told me that he was selling it for nearly US$300,000. The apartment was in a well-worn 15 year old building -- old in a country where housing only lasts for 25-30 years -- and had grime covering the walls, tiles from the kitchen floor that were peeling up, water oozing up from the shower drain, and fixtures that were all mismatched . . . and dilapidated at that. Although at 22,000 RMB per square meter I couldn't say that this place was priced abnormally high -- this is just what people pay for homes in the east of China.
Take for example the case of Ye Qiuqin, a resident of Ordos Kangbashi who owns two houses across the country in Guangdong province, where she is originally from. Together with her fianc, she makes roughly US$3,200 per month from running a cram school. For her first home she made a down payment of roughly US$20,000; of which $3,300 came from her parents, $10,000 came in the form of loans from her sister and friends, and the rest came from her savings.
